| Touching Moments
Some of the images below are poor in the technical sense because it's hard to get the cats to pose. It's especially difficult with Lion Rocky because he always wants the camera. It's worse with the cougars because they want the photographer. We will add, delete and update many of these images as we get better representations of those rare instances where the quality of a relationship or personality clearly comes through.
Several of the cats depicted here are cared for by others who aren't directly associated with Tiger Touch. Their pictures have been graciously loaned for display, and there will be more to come.
A note is in order that, with the exception of our personal companion cats, the onsite cats here were abused, neglected, or poorly socialized before they came to Tiger Touch. They are now affectionate and enthusiastic with almost all people, which is a tribute to the cats' ability to respond if they are given the security and nurturing they crave. Even so, a happy 650 pound tiger trying to sit on your lap is still about the same as being mugged.
